LUBBOCK — The Jayton boys basketball team won a war of attrition Monday, outlasting former region rival Texline for a 56-43 win in a Class 1A Division II state semifinal matchup that featured 54 total fouls and saw six players foul out.
The Jaybirds trailed 21-17 at halftime, but coach Ryan Bleiker’s squad regrouped at the break to outscore the Tornadoes 15-8 in the third quarter and 24-14 in the fourth, taking advantage of 42 fee-throw attempts to outscore Texline 23-9 from the foul line.
The victory sends JHS back to San Antonio for the third straight year and fifth time since 2019, giving the Jaybirds an opportunity to defend their state championship against the winner of Tuesday’s game between Bryson and Kennard at 11 a.m. Thursday at the Alamodome.
